My RCLB 3/4 drop has been finished for a little while but I’ve been scratching my head on why I didn’t get a 4” drop on the rear. I see NCchris is working on one now so I’d be curious to see how his turns out.

This is a 1992 C1500 Work Truck, are the leaf springs are different on that model? I don think so. Belltech has no opinion on the matter, since they don’t have any history with lowering long beds. I do have Belltech drop shocks on the rear but I didn’t use shock extenders.. so maybe that’s the issue. I only have a 2.5” drop with hangers and shackles. Does anyone know if not using the extenders would raise the rear 1.5”?

I’ve reconsidered a c notch and I’m willing to do it if that’s what it takes.. although I’d probably need a lift shackle to make it a 3/5 drop.
